As the executive director of the Eagle Valley Transportation Authority, it is my privilege to invite the community to join us in extending a heartfelt thank you to the exceptional individuals who are the most important piece of our operation — our bus operators. Monday is Transit Driver Appreciation Day across the country, and I am proud to celebrate these dedicated professionals who go above and beyond to ensure our valley remains connected.
Our operators are more than just drivers. They are the reliable force behind our daily travels, ensuring that your journey is safe, on time and comfortable. They are key players in our community, helping to connect us between our homes, workplaces, schools, health care facilities and the beautiful places we all love to recreate. They ignite our economy by getting our visitors to the mountain, shops and restaurants while simultaneously getting our lift operators, servers and store clerks to work.
Faced with changing weather conditions and crowded roads, our operators display remarkable patience, dedication and skill. Safety is their top priority, and great service a source of tremendous pride. Their day often starts before the sun rises and continues long after it sets, a testament to their professionalism and their deep sense of responsibility toward the passengers they serve.
